7,161.

In the periodic table all elements within the same group have the same

A.

number of neutrons

B.

number of valence electrons

C.

number of isotopes

D.

atomic number

Correct answer is B

The elements in the same group in the periodic table has the same number of electrons in the outer shell. That means, they have the same number of valence electrons.

7,162.

The element with electron configuration 1s\(^2\) 2s\(^2\) 2p\(^6\) 3s\(^2\) 3p\(^1\) belongs to

A.

s-block period 3, group 1

B.

p-block, period 3, group 2

C.

s-block, period 3, group 3

D.

p-block, period 3, group 3

Correct answer is D

1s\(^2\) 2s\(^2\) 2p\(^6\) 3s\(^2\) 3p\(^1\) = 2, 8, 3.

The element is in period 3 and group 3.

7,163.

Which of the following arrangements represents the correct order of electronic energy level?

A.

1s 2p 2s 3p 3s 3d 4s

B.

1s 2s 2p 3s 3p 3d 4s

C.

1s 2s 2p 3s 3p 4s 3d

D.

1s 2s 3s 2p 3p 4s 3d

Correct answer is C

The correct order of electronic energy level is OPTION C according to the Aufbau principle.

7,164.

Which of the following statements is correct?

A.

Atomic size decreases down the group

B.

Atomic size increases across the period

C.

Anions are smaller than the parent atom

D.

Cations are smaller than the parent atom

Correct answer is D

A cation is a positively charged ion. This means electron is given out by a cation, hence the cation is smaller than the parent atom.

7,165.

An atom of an element X gains two electrons. The symbol of the ion formed is

A.

X +

B.

X 2+

C.

X 2-

D.

X -

Correct answer is C

X gained two electrons. X = 2-.

The ion formed is X\(^{2-}\).
